Beef Curry In A Hurry

  1. Melt butter in a large skillet over medium heat; saute onion and garlic until tender.
  2. Add meat and brown.
  3. Blend curry powder and salt into 1 1/2 cups water; add to skillet along with raisins. Cover and simmer 20 minutes or until meat is tender.
  4. Blend flour in 1/4 cup water until smooth.
  5. Gradually stir into meat mixture. Bring to a boiling point, stirring constantly.
  6. Add apple.
  7. Turn into 2-quart casserole.
  8. Arrange peas and carrots over meat mixture.
  9. Prepare corn bread according to package directions. Fold Cheddar cheese cubes into batter.
  10. Spread over top of casserole or arrange batter to make strips across casserole.
  11. Bake in preheated 425u0b0 oven for 12 to 15 minutes.
  12. Serves 8.

margarine, onion, clove garlic, stew meat, water, curry powder, salt, raisins, water, flour, apple, frozen peas, corn bread, cheddar cheese
